Biology Calculators
Streamline genetics, microbiology, ecology, and biochemistry workflows with calculators that document formulas, guidance, and accepted references.
DNA → protein translator
Convert DNA or RNA sequences into amino acid chains with codon table annotations.
DNA concentration calculator
Normalize A260 readings to ng/µL, molarity, and copy number with dilution options.
Hemocytometer counter
Convert grid counts into cells per mL with dilution factors and viability tracking.
Cell doubling time
Estimate population doubling for exponential growth or decay phases.
Bacterial growth curve
Model lag, exponential, stationary, and death phases using OD or cell counts.
Allele frequency calculator
Track allele and genotype frequencies with Hardy–Weinberg and selection options.
Hardy–weinberg equilibrium
Evaluate equilibrium assumptions, chi-square tests, and allele shifts.
Punnett square generator
Visualize monohybrid or dihybrid crosses with genotype and phenotype ratios.
Restriction digest planner
Design single or double digests with enzyme compatibility and fragment prediction.
Michaelis–menten calculator
Fit enzyme kinetics, Km, Vmax, and Lineweaver–Burk transformations.
Lotka–volterra simulator
Explore predator–prey population dynamics with adjustable interaction rates.
Island biogeography
Estimate equilibrium species richness from colonization and extinction rates.
Niche breadth calculator
Measure ecological niche width using Levin’s or Shannon diversity indices.
Population pyramid generator
Create age–sex demographic charts from raw counts or normalized proportions.
Life table calculator
Compute survivorship (lx), mortality (qx), and life expectancy (ex) metrics.
Fick's law diffusion
Calculate flux through membranes using concentration gradients and diffusion areas.